What kind of alcohol goes with jambalaya?
Creole Jambalaya, which contains tomatoes, pairs best with medium-bodied and acidic red wines such as Chianti, Rioja, Zinfandel and Pinot Noir. Acidity in your wine is a must, otherwise, the acidity in the tomatoes will make your wine taste flat and metallic.

What kind of beer goes with gumbo?
Beer Style Pairing for Gumbo: Doppelbock The spicy and bold meal pairs wonderfully with a bock lager or doppelbock beer. The sweet maltiness in a doppelbock creates the perfect balance and contrast with a spicy, heavy dish.
What alcohol goes best with Cajun food?
In general, when it comes to Cajun and Creole dishes, you can’t go wrong with an aromatic low-ABV white wine or a rosé. Alcohol will exacerbate heat, so be sure to stick with a low-ABV varietal when enjoying spicy dishes. A wine you can chill is also a plus, since a cold beverage makes a good companion for hot foods.
What alcohol goes well with spicy food?
Sweet or off-dry white wines, like Riesling, Moscato, and Chenin Blanc, are the natural complement to hot and spicy dishes. They have an unctuous, honeyed mouthfeel that cools the burn of chile-infused sauces, and their refreshing acidity makes hot dishes feel lighter.

Is jambalaya supposed to be soupy?
As a local New Orleanian, correctly cooked creole jambalaya is slightly pasty. It’s a little wet and thick but can easily turn dry after it’s done fully cooking. Jambalaya is not soupy or gooey.

What alcohol goes good with gumbo?
Gumbo pairs best with an off-dry Riesling, Chenin Blanc, Gewurztraminer, or Pinot Gris. Stick to white wines that are somewhat off-dry and low in alcohol if your Gumbo is spicy. If red wine is your game, look no further than a Beaujolais Village, Zinfandel or Pinot Noir to pair up with your Gumbo.

Does beer help with spicy food?
Poor performers. The findings of the research might surprise some spicy foods consumers, but they shouldn’t, Nolden says. “Beverages with carbonation such as beer, soda, and seltzer water predictably performed poorly at reducing the burn of capsaicin,” she says.
